Season four of the speculative documentary series In Search Of opens as host Leonard Nimoy probes the facts and fancies surrounding the topic of tidal waves. This is but one of 24 intriguing half-hour episodes exploring the strange, the mysterious, and the phenomenal, with Nimoy posing questions and the series' production staff endeavoring to provide the answers (if any). Among the subjects touched upon this season are the Amityville "horror", the...

The facts and legends surrounding the much fabled "Lost Dutchman Mine" provide the substance for In Search Of's second-season opening episode. Host Leonard Nimoy again poses questions about, and occasionally provides answers, to some of mankind's deepest mysteries. This season's gathering of episodes runs the gamut from the authentic to the fanciful, covering what one TV historian has described as "the bezarre phenomena on the fringes of science."...

Host Leonard Nimoy recounts the facts and legends surrounding fabled Western outlaw Jesse James and In Search Of launches its sixth and final season in syndication. As usual, the series traffics heavily in the bizarre, the unusual, the mysterious, and the downright phenomenal, soing so one half-hour per week for 24 weeks. Among the topics covered during season six are Vietnam MIA's, the Elephant Man, the Lincoln Assassination, the cult of Jim Jones,...
